IT Support Specialist Salary in Herndon, VA — Complete Guide

Median Salary Overview

The median salary for a it support specialist in Herndon, VA is $81,133 per year, adjusted for the local cost of living index of 128. This figure reflects typical earnings for experienced professionals in this role, considering Herndon's unique economic conditions.

Salary Range and Experience Levels

Entry-level it support specialist professionals in Herndon can expect to earn around $48,959 annually. As professionals gain experience, salaries typically increase, with senior-level it support specialists earning approximately $111,908 per year. This represents a 129% increase from entry to senior level.

Housing and Affordability

A significant portion of a it support specialist's salary in Herndon typically goes toward housing. With a 1-bedroom apartment averaging $1,650 per month, housing represents about 24.4% of median salary. Financial experts generally recommend keeping housing expenses below 30% of gross income.
